LAKE/WATERFRONT: 200ft of waterfront on Lake Superior **This cottage is not completely secluded. There are neighbors within view. Also, the beach is not directly accessible from the back door due to erosion. There is a very short walk to the beach access which is about 100 feet away.
This is an older cottage, and there is a noticeable musty smell when you enter. If you haven't stayed in a vintage Michigan cottage before, this may not be the best fit. However, for those who appreciate the nostalgic feel and the incredible proximity to Marquette and Lake Superior, it can be absolutely ideal. The sandy beach along Lake Superior—just a quick jaunt from the heart of Marquette—offers a dreamy glimpse into the simplicity of yesteryear. The Little Red Retreat blends the true historical roots of the Upper Peninsula with touches like a small indoor sauna.
The captivating surroundings of this red cottage wrap you in trees as you follow the short 100-foot walk to the water. The ease of this single-level cottage makes it perfect for a small family. While neighbors are nearby—and occasionally their chickens and ducks wander through the property—the setting is peaceful and inviting for those looking to enjoy the treasures of Lake Superior.
Inside, the galley kitchen and small dining table for four create a cozy space to cook, unwind, and make memories together. Relaxing in the living room at the end of the day is a simple pleasure to be cherished.
Outside, you'll find a main deck as well as an additional deck perched on the dunes, making it easy to enjoy the fresh air and beautiful surroundings. If “cozy and vintage” (sights and smells included) mixed with breathtaking views and a sandy beach are on your bucket list, Little Red Retreat will welcome you with open arms. And if you're visiting an excited NMU student, you'll find this cottage an ideal home base for your Upper Peninsula stay.
Either way, Little Red Retreat provides an authentic slice of Michigan's Northwoods charm—simple, nostalgic, and wonderfully connected to the natural beauty around it.
F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S
Accessibility: There are two steps going up to the house, and there are no additional handicap-accessible features. The access to Lake Superior may be challenging to those with mobility challenges.
Air Conditioning: There is a window unit located in one of the bedrooms!
ATVs: ATVs are not permitted for use on the property,
Animals: Squirrels, cranes, deer, eagles, and bears are native to the area.
Bathrooms: There is one full bath with a shower.
Beach/Swimming: There are 200ft of sandy beachfront at the property!
Bedroom Configurations: There are two bedrooms at the property Bedroom #1- Full bed Bedroom #2- Two twin beds
Boats: Boats are not provided, but guests are welcome to bring kayaks or canoes!
Boat Launch: The Au Train Bay Boat Launch is 16 minutes away! (16.1 miles)
Bugs: Mosquitos and black flies are common in this area
Cable: There is not cable here
Casino: Ojibwa Casino 5 minutes away!(3 miles)
Cell Phone Service: T-Mobile works best
Coffee Maker: There is a drip coffee maker for guest use
Distances (In order of distance): * NMU (Northern Michigan University): 21 minutes- 12.9 miles *Milwaukee: 4 hours & 38 minutes (295 miles) *Chicago: 6 hours & 10 minutes (384 miles) *Detroit: 6 hours & 19 minutes (442 miles)
Dock: There is no dock at the property
Drinking Water: Well water is used at this property. There is a slight yellow tint due to minerals in the water. Some guests may find they want to bring bottled water with them.
Drugs/Smoking/Fireworks: Freshwater does not permit illegal drugs of any kind on the property. Due to the location of the properties, smoking is strongly discouraged around the home and strictly prohibited in the home. Fireworks are prohibited at a Freshwater location for the safety of all persons in and around the property, even if it is legal in that city.
Fireplace: There is not a fireplace at the property
Fire-pit: Yes located on the beach
Fishing: Bring your fishing poles, Lake Superior is known for lake trout and salmon!
Fishing License: A license is required in order to fish in Michigan. Click here to purchase your license online
Golf: Northern Michigan University Golf Course 7 mins away! (4.9 miles) Marquette Golf Club is 18 minutes away! (14 miles)
Grill: There is a propane grill available for use during your stay
Grocery Store (In order of distance): Lofaro's Fresh Market: 9 minutes (7.8 miles) Meijer: 21 minutes (16.1 miles)
Heat: There is electric heat through the floorboards and a gas heater in the wall.
Hunting: Hunting is not permitted on the property, but is allowed in the area. Please check local guidelines for when and where hunting is allowed.
Internet: Yes! There is DSL Internet at the house. In can be spotty at times.
Linens: Yes, we provide your sheets and linens. Just like a hotel, the beds will be made for you upon arrival. If you are fussy about the thread count of your sheets, just let me know, and I'll make sure we leave a bed open for your sheets. We have just the basic sheets, pillows, pillowcases, and bath towels.
Parking: Two cars & a trailer can park at the property.
Pets: Not allowed.
Phone: Yes there is a landline
Privacy: There are neighbors on both sides
Sauna: Yes! Feel free to take a steam!
Space: 910 sq. ft. This is an older cabin which may have a musty smell upon entering.
Seniors: This is a senior-friendly property
Televisions: There is a smart TV with an antenna. The TV may buffer at times, internet connections are not the best in the U.P
Towels: All bath and kitchen towels will be provided during your stay. Please bring beach towels with you!
Washer and Dryer: There is not a Washer & Dryer here, but Superior Suds Laundry is 17 minutes away (13.6 miles)
